Early Life

Born on 24th May, 1974 in London, England, Dan Houser was born into a family that had a combined ambiance of intellect and arts. His father, Walter Houser, was an accomplished lawyer, while his mother, Geraldine Moffat, was a well-known British actress who worked in many films and TV shows in the 1960s to 1970s. He also had a brother, Sam Houser, with whom he would later co-found Rockstar Games.

Since his childhood days, he had an inclination towards storytelling and pop culture. His fascination with American crime stories and gangster films laid the foundation of his successful career as a video games creator. He went to St. Paul’s School in London, a top name in the private schools of the city.

Completing his secondary education, he was admitted into the University of Oxford to study Geography, and he took up his writing passion there. Although he received his education in Geography, he never really explored career options in the field.  

Evolution of Career

After completing his degree in Geography, he started to work at BMG Interactive (a part of the Bertelsmann Music Group), a company experimenting with video games publishing. From here, Dan, with his brother Sam, officially entered the video gaming industry. BMG Interactive was acquired by Take-Two Interactive, and this moved the brothers to found their own company, Rockstar Games, in 1998. Dan became the Vice President of Creativity in the company.

Dan co-wrote and produced some of the legendary games and became the lead writer and producer of the “Grand Theft Auto” series that started in 2001. The game is now known as an iconic game and has etched Dan’s name in the world of gaming forever. He kept on releasing the instalments, including GTA: Vice City (2002), San Andreas (2004), and GTA IV (2008). He also participated in creating Bully, released in 2006, which was a controversial but critically appreciated game, followed by the Midnight Club series and Max Payne.

Houser co-wrote another very famous game, “Red Dead Redemption,” in 2010, which took the company’s name to its peak popularity and success. He then became the lead writer of Red Dead Redemption 2, released in 2018. The instalment received huge acclaim and won multiple awards, making it one of the best games ever made. The next year, Houser took a “leave of absence” from Rockstar Games, and in March 2020, it was announced that he would leave the company, and his departure made the industry and the fans sad.

In 2021, Houser founded a company, “Absurd Ventures,” to create intellectual content like games, books, podcasts, animation, and even films. He further expanded the company and started the “Absurd Marine” studio in 2024, and continues to run the company.
